But i thought it would be a awesome addition to Sitefinity at some point. http://www.wpwp.org/ Reply Ivan Dimitrov Ivan Dimitrov Posted on Jan 3, 2010 (permalink) Hello Duncan Evans, We will have statistics module for Sitefinity 4.0. In 3.x versions there is no similar implementation, but it could be done with a custom httpModule that tracks all incoming requests by IP and location. The data can be stored in the database and then represented by RadGrid control and RadChart control.
